Output 426213bdea8000ce50005432dd557ff349930f9eaf0fd9c8ad87f190e3f1d58e:0

value
155098
script pubkey
OP_0 OP_PUSHBYTES_20 59b61bd4a47ff394600afad20c0c70480206b572
address
bc1qtxmph49y0leegcq2ltfqcrrsfqpqddtjrqnf2z
transaction
426213bdea8000ce50005432dd557ff349930f9eaf0fd9c8ad87f190e3f1d58e
confirmations
70246
spent
true